Fylde cut adrift at bottom following defeat

Fylde ................ 19 Blackheath .... 26

- ■ By ALLAN FOSTER

BLACKHEATH secured a bonus-point win over Fylde with Joe Tarrant starring with the boot to guide them to an important victory against the league’s bottom side.

Thomas Baldwin opened the scoring on nine minutes with Tarrant converting before Thomas Grimes pulled a try back for the hosts.

Fylde were forced to defend for long periods of the opening half and their discipline eventually broke when David Fairbrothe­r was shown a yellow card for attempting to slow the ball down near his own tryline.

Blackheath took full advantage to score from close range through Tarrant with the fly half converting his own try.

Hooker Thomas Burtonwood ensured that Fylde trailed by just two points at the break as he finished off a driving maul from a kick to the corner- powering over just before half-time.

Harry Bate then scored a neat try out on the left wing from 25 metres to give Blackheath the momentum once again before replacemen­t Sam Evans secured the important bonus point.

Fylde battered the Blackheath defence in the final ten minutes to try and force themselves back into the game with Connor Wilkinson’s crossfield kick well collected by Chris Briers.

The full back offloaded to Tom Carleton for an easy score and replacemen­t Danny Carlton added the extra to ensure Fylde got a losing bonus point.
